Everybody pays the stamp duty/transfer of title tax. It is based on a percentage of the cost that you paid for your property. Whether the amount is considered ridiculous or not please don't make the mistake of thinking it is a "gringo" foreigner only fee. Belizeans pay the stamp duty/transfer tax based on the same percentage rate as non-Belizeans. This fee is paid in to the central government coffers, not locally.

The national budget is under discussion right now. It makes for interesting reading.
